Date | Name | Activity | Value |
|---|---|---|---|
Aug 20, 2025 | xxxxxxxxxxxxx | $541860 | |
Aug 06, 2025 | xxxxxxxxxxxxx | $125750 | |
Jun 18, 2025 | xxxxxxxxxxxxx | $261800 | |
May 07, 2025 | xxxxxxxxxxxxx | $267900 |
Date | Firm | Activity | Value |
|---|---|---|---|
Dec 31, 2025 | xxxxxxxxxxxxx | $92304 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$478828 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$572168 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$676844 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 15,772,962 | Institution | 8.72% | 283,755,586 | |
| 15,155,536 | Institution | 8.38% | 272,648,093 | |
| 13,722,446 | Institution | 7.59% | 246,866,804 | |
| 6,300,970 | Institution | 3.48% | 113,354,450 | |
| 6,183,962 | Institution | 3.42% | 111,249,476 | |
| 4,267,400 | Institution | 2.36% | 76,770,526 | |
| 3,554,500 | Institution | 1.97% | 63,945,455 | |
| 2,855,483 | Institution | 1.58% | 51,370,139 | |
| 2,756,694 | Institution | 1.52% | 49,592,925 | |
| 2,721,243 | Institution | 1.50% | 48,955,162 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 13,722,446 | Institution | 7.59% | 246,866,804 | |
| 6,300,970 | Institution | 3.48% | 113,354,450 | |
| 3,554,500 | Institution | 1.97% | 63,945,455 | |
| 2,756,694 | Institution | 1.52% | 49,592,925 | |
| 2,721,243 | Institution | 1.50% | 48,955,162 | |
| 2,649,254 | Institution | 1.46% | 47,660,079 | |
| 2,535,109 | Institution | 1.40% | 45,606,611 | |
| 2,185,835 | Institution | 1.21% | 39,323,172 | |
| 2,104,203 | Institution | 1.16% | 37,854,612 | |
| 1,725,938 | Institution | 0.95% | 31,049,625 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 11,059,168 | Institution | 6.11% | 198,954,432 | |
| 5,484,030 | Institution | 3.03% | 109,845,121 | |
| 3,915,155 | Institution | 2.16% | 78,420,555 | |
| 1,965,625 | Institution | 1.09% | 39,371,469 | |
| 1,690,379 | Institution | 0.93% | 31,829,837 | |
| 1,256,892 | Institution | 0.69% | 25,175,547 | |
| 1,088,346 | Institution | 0.60% | 21,799,570 | |
| 886,803 | Institution | 0.49% | 16,698,500 | |
| 844,142 | Institution | 0.47% | 15,186,115 | |
| 805,576 | Institution | 0.45% | 14,492,312 |